Abstract

Fintech lending, as a form of digital economy, has changed the financial services landscape in Indonesia by providing more inclusive access to financing. However, the rapid growth of this sector also raises challenges, such as inadequate regulations, operational risks, and low consumer protection. The Financial Services Authority (OJK) has a central role in supervising and regulating this industry to ensure operations comply with laws and business ethics. This research aims to analyze the role, authority and effectiveness of OJK supervision of fintech lending, based on a normative juridical approach. Data was obtained through literature study and analysis of related documents. The research results show that even though the OJK has established various regulations, the effectiveness of supervision still faces obstacles, including the lack of transparency of fintech platforms and the challenges of continuously developing technology. This study provides strategic recommendations to strengthen supervision and create closer collaboration between regulators and industry players.
